    LABBY LINES

    So I wanted to ask everyone who follows this thread a question: do you like the current setup where I simply list the plays and the stage of the chase (A, B C) or do you want me to start posting a labby line where i tell you how much to bet? In past years I ran a three line labby, one for A, B, C. If I do run the labby line this year, I think I am going to just run it on one line and we would strike a number(s) off with every play. The A bet would be one strike, B bet would be 2 strikes, C bet would be three strikes.

    Pros -- you dont have to calculate the betting amounts, lost units are recouped (in theory)
    Cons -- lines can get big and present greater risk, not everyone has the same unit size, can be slightly confusing when numbers get shuffled

    I am just checking in and wanted to thank you for running the thread once again. I do vote for the labby has martingale didn't prove profitable long term with this system. I remember posting something last year where I ran a test using a 1 line labby with the plays and line would just get way too heavy. I think your 3 line labby suits this system best even though it will be less profit then a 1 line labby. I would advocate since A bet has the highest win rate just do two lines. One for A and one for B and C, but when your A line clears move your B/C line up and start a fresh b/c line.

    Regarding your A = 1 strike, B = 2 strike, and C = 3 strike in theory this is good for a system like the JM NBA system long term since C has the highest win rate. However, this system the A bets have the highest win rate, so would recommend if your going to take that approach let A be the highest strike count. Also the 1 strike, 2 strike, 3 strike would be similar to a martingale I would think. If you start with 1 # and lose 2 times you would have 3 #s on your line, but your C bet would be for 3 strike.

    There are so many different variations to bet this system it is really up to you since its your thread. I would just run the labby one side and post the plays, letter, o/u 9 filter, and amount your betting.
